  • NV Jean-Luc Gimonnet-Oger Champagne Grande Réserve Brut

    Drank from a 375ml with an Oct, 2013 Disgorgement (vintage blend: 75% 2006, 25% 2005.) This is definitely past what most people would call "prime." However, I have a soft spot in my heart for old Champagnes, so I'll provide a tasting note:
    Aromas of white grape juice, maple syrup, guava, lychee, walnut. The aromas smell slightly sweet and the palate also tastes a bit sweet. Finishes with sweet Lemmon/lime like the green flavor of Gatorade with notes of fino sherry. The bottle says 6.5 grams/liter dosage, but it tastes more like an 8-9 grams/liter dosage to me. this is sort of like a 20yr old tawny port that was made into a dry sparkling wine.

  • 2008 Socre Barbaresco

    This wine took 5 minutes to open up in the glass (no decant.) Outstanding medium-medium plus intensity, fresh aromas of sweet rose, bright cherry and hibiscus. The aromas continue as flavors on this elegant, medium weight palate. Tannins have faded and are only on the low side of medium plus while acid is still present but not overtly sour. Finish is pleasant, with fruit and acid, but length is a bit short. I think it’s hard to find a wine with tannins this resolved that maintains this level of fresh aromas at this price point. The slight bitterness and sourness on the palate might detract a bit from this wine if enjoyed without food, but overall, this is an excellent wine at this price.
